Transaction 7961e6cf36a4c109c6981bf593525dd63da05c4287d4a9eb3ba3271a412f28e9
1 Input
1 Output
-
7961e6cf36a4c109c6981bf593525dd63da05c4287d4a9eb3ba3271a412f28e9:0
- value
- 1621978
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e96c2c8174fbb32f397f87382b0057bd369bcd51 OP_EQUAL
- address
- 3NyExHqcXpJWbvF8kRt93QC6ABPsmUVLJj